Shivalika Chadha Malik appointed Head of External & Internal Communications at Hero MotoCorp, overseeing India and global markets post-PepsiCo.
Hero MotoCorp, India’s largest two-wheeler maker, has appointed Shivalika Chadha Malik as Head of Communications – External and Internal, responsible for corporate, brand, crisis, and internal strategies across India and global markets. Announcing on LinkedIn, Malik highlighted the brand’s purpose, scale, and transformative phase, eager to craft stories of trust, values, and impact with Latika Taneja’s team.
With nearly two decades in communications, Malik spent six years at PepsiCo, most recently as Associate Director – Brand Communications for AMESA (Africa, Middle East, South Asia). She led corporate reputation, employer branding, and stakeholder engagement for PepsiCo India as Associate Director, starting as Senior Manager – Communications.
Earlier, Malik built 12+ years at Avian Media, rising to Group Business Director managing growth and mandates, and began at The PRactice as Account Supervisor. Her expertise spans integrated campaigns, crisis management, and leadership visibility for multinational brands.
